Interesting Facts About the Volkswagen Golf R Mk8
The Volkswagen Golf R Mk8 entered the market as the third‑generation Golf R, debuting in the new Golf 8 family. It builds on a lineage that stretches back to the early 1990s and was officially launched in late 2019.

Official Launch and Showroom Arrival
The Golf Mk8 was unveiled in Wolfsburg on 24 October 2019 and made its way to German showrooms by December 2019, marking the start of the latest generation.
A Powerful Return After a Two‑Year Hiatus
After a two‑year gap, the Golf R returned in Golf 8 form for the 2022 model year, delivering 315 hp and featuring a torque‑vectoring all‑wheel‑drive system.
Deep Roots in Golf Performance History
The Golf R’s heritage traces back to the VW Golf GTI VR6, which debuted in Europe in 1992 and in America in 1995, and to the Golf IV R32 of 2002 that set new compact‑car standards with a top speed of 247 km/h and 177 kW of power.
